The compound NaCl, or sodium chloride, consists of two types of atoms: sodium (Na) and chlorine (Cl). There is one sodium atom and one chlorine atom in each formula unit of NaCl, resulting in a total of two atoms in the compound.

The formula of a compound is written using the symbols of the elements present in the compound and subscript numbers to represent the ratio of each element in the compound. The subscript numbers indicate how many atoms of each element are present in a molecule of the compound.
